〜やすい / にくい / づらい
JLPT N4 Japanese self-study · ~10 min · Easy to ~ / hard to ~ / painful to ~
'This book is easy to read.' 'This road is hard to walk on.' 'It's painful to say.' Three essential suffixes for describing the feel of doing things.
What you'll learn
- ます-stem + やすい: easy to / prone to ~
- ます-stem + にくい: hard/difficult to ~
- ます-stem + づらい: painful/uncomfortable to ~
